Semaglutide is a GLP-1 receptor agonist. In plain English, this means it is a medication that mimics a hormone your body naturally produces called glucagon-like peptide-1 (GLP-1).<\/p>\n<p>Normally, when you eat, your digestive tract releases GLP-1. This hormone tells your pancreas to release insulin, tells your liver not to dump too much sugar into your blood, and tells your brain that you are full. However, natural GLP-1 only lasts for a few minutes in the bloodstream. Semaglutide is engineered to last much longer\u2014up to a full week.<\/p>\n<p>When you inject the medication, it begins a multi-targeted process: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Brain Signaling:<\/strong> It travels to the hypothalamus, the area of the brain responsible for hunger and cravings. Within the first two hours, the molecular process has started. However, you are unlikely to feel any different in this very short window. The medication is busy finding its way to the GLP-1 receptors throughout your body.<\/p>\n<p><strong>Reaching Peak Concentration (24\u201348 Hours)<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>Semaglutide typically reaches its maximum concentration in your blood between one and two days after the injection. This is the point where the medication is most active in your system for that week\u2019s cycle.<\/p>\n<p>For some individuals, the first subtle signs of &#8220;work&#8221; happen here. You might notice that your breakfast feels a little more &#8220;heavy&#8221; than usual, or you might find yourself not reaching for a mid-afternoon snack. These are early signals that the medication is beginning to interact with your digestive system and brain.<\/p>\n<p>If you are preparing for your first dose, this overview of <a href=\"https:\/\/trimrx.com\/blog\/your-first-week-on-semaglutide-what-to-expect-after-your-initial-dose\/\">what to expect during your first week on semaglutide<\/a> can help you understand the early adjustment period.<\/p>\n<h2 id=\"section4\"><span data-mce-fragment=\"1\">Weeks 1\u20134: The Induction Phase<\/span><\/h2>\n<p>The first month of treatment is usually what clinicians call the induction or titration phase. This is when semaglutide begins to reach what is known as &#8220;steady state.&#8221;<\/p>\n<p><strong>Steady State Explained<\/strong><\/p>\n<p>Steady state occurs when the amount of medication you are injecting stays consistent with the amount your body is processing. Because semaglutide has a long half-life, the levels in your blood build up slightly each week until they reach a plateau.<\/p>\n<p>At this stage, the effects become more reliable and consistent:<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Consistent Satiety:<\/strong> You no longer feel the medication &#8220;wearing off&#8221; a day or two before your next injection.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Noticeable Weight Loss:<\/strong> Most clinical studies, such as the STEP trials, show that significant weight loss becomes measurable and steady during this window. Patients often lose an average of 2% to 4% of their body weight by the end of the second month.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Habit Formation:<\/strong> Because the physical hunger is reduced, this is the time when most people find it easier to stick to a healthy eating plan and regular movement.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>For more context on the relationship between medication timing and visible changes, read <a href=\"https:\/\/trimrx.com\/blog\/unlocking-your-weight-loss-journey-how-long-does-it-take-to-get-semaglutide\/\">how long it can take to get semaglutide and see results<\/a>.<\/p>\n<h2 id=\"section6\"><span data-mce-fragment=\"1\">Long-Term Results: 4\u20136 Months and Beyond<\/span><\/h2>\n<p>The &#8220;peak&#8221; effectiveness of semaglutide for weight loss usually appears after several months of consistent use. Several factors can speed up or slow down how soon you see results.<\/p>\n<h3>1. Metabolic Starting Point<\/h3>\n<p>Individuals with a very high baseline BMI or those with underlying metabolic conditions like insulin resistance might see changes more quickly in the beginning as their blood sugar stabilizes. Conversely, those who have &#8220;yo-yo dieted&#8221; for years may have a slightly more stubborn metabolic response initially.<\/p>\n<h3>2. Presence of Type 2 Diabetes<\/h3>\n<p>Clinical data suggests that people with type 2 diabetes may lose weight slightly more slowly than those without it. This is because the medication is first working to manage blood glucose levels. Once the body&#8217;s primary fuel source (sugar) is regulated, it can turn its attention to burning stored fat.<\/p>\n<h3>3. Nutrition and Hydration<\/h3>\n<p>Semaglutide works best when paired with a high-protein diet and plenty of water. Protein helps maintain muscle mass while you lose fat, and hydration is essential because the medication can sometimes decrease your thirst cues along with your hunger cues.<\/p>\n<p>For additional guidance, explore <a href=\"https:\/\/trimrx.com\/blog\/how-does-protein-help-with-weight-loss\/\">how protein supports weight loss<\/a> and why it can be an important part of a structured plan.<\/p>\n<h3>4. Physical Activity<\/h3>\n<p>While the medication handles the &#8220;hunger&#8221; side of the equation, movement handles the &#8220;energy expenditure&#8221; side. Those who incorporate regular walking or resistance training often see more defined results and a faster change in body composition.<\/p>\n<h2 id=\"section8\"><span data-mce-fragment=\"1\">Compounded vs. Branded Medications<\/span><\/h2>\n<p>When discussing the timeline, it is important to understand the different formats of semaglutide. Understanding these can help you stay the course during the first few weeks.<\/p>\n<ul>\n<li><strong>Nausea:<\/strong> This is the most common side effect and usually occurs a day or two after the injection when the medication reaches peak concentration. It often fades as your body adjusts.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Fatigue:<\/strong> As your body shifts its primary energy source and you consume fewer calories, you may feel a temporary dip in energy.<\/li>\n<li><strong>Changes in Bowel Habits:<\/strong> Since the medication slows down digestion, some people experience constipation. Increasing fiber and water intake is usually the first recommendation from providers.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>For a deeper look at common symptoms and management strategies, review this <a href=\"https:\/\/trimrx.com\/blog\/semaglutide-side-effects-complete-guide-and-management-tips\/\">complete guide to semaglutide side effects<\/a>.<\/p>\n<p>If side effects are significant, a healthcare provider may suggest staying at a lower dose for an extra month to give your body more time to adapt. This &#8220;slow and steady&#8221; approach is often more successful for long-term weight loss than rushing to a high dose.<\/p>\n<h2 id=\"section10\"><span data-mce-fragment=\"1\">How to Get Started with TrimRx<\/span><\/h2>\n<p>If you are ready to see how semaglutide can work for you, we have designed a streamlined process that prioritizes both clinical safety and convenience.
